svn commit: r464225 - in head/devel: . mergify
Tobias Kortkamp
tobik at FreeBSD.org
Mon Mar 12 06:58:03 UTC 2018
Author: tobik
Date: Mon Mar 12 06:58:02 2018
New Revision: 464225
URL: https://svnweb.freebsd.org/changeset/ports/464225
Log:
New port: devel/mergify
Mergify is a tool to merge changes from a branch one commit at a time.
This is most useful when merging changes to a highly diverged fork
of a project.
It only supports Git.
WWW: https://github.com/brooksdavis/mergify
PR: 215048
Submitted by: joe at thrallingpenguin.com
Added:
head/devel/mergify/
head/devel/mergify/Makefile (contents, props changed)
head/devel/mergify/distinfo (contents, props changed)
head/devel/mergify/pkg-descr (contents, props changed)
Modified:
head/devel/Makefile
Modified: head/devel/Makefile
==============================================================================
--- head/devel/Makefile Mon Mar 12 06:50:26 2018 (r464224)
+++ head/devel/Makefile Mon Mar 12 06:58:02 2018 (r464225)
@@ -1701,6 +1701,7 @@
SUBDIR += mercator
SUBDIR += mercurial
SUBDIR += mercurialeclipse
+ SUBDIR += mergify
SUBDIR += meson
SUBDIR += mico
SUBDIR += mime
Added: head/devel/mergify/Makefile
==============================================================================
--- /dev/null 00:00:00 1970 (empty, because file is newly added)
+++ head/devel/mergify/Makefile Mon Mar 12 06:58:02 2018 (r464225)
@@ -0,0 +1,34 @@
+# $FreeBSD$
+
+PORTNAME= mergify
+PORTVERSION= g20170106
+CATEGORIES= devel
+
+MAINTAINER= joe at thrallingpenguin.com
+COMMENT= Merge changes from a branch one commit at a time
+
+LICENSE= BSD2CLAUSE
+
+RUN_DEPENDS= git:devel/git
+
+USE_GITHUB= yes
+GH_ACCOUNT= brooksdavis
+GH_PROJECT= mergify
+GH_TAGNAME= 02519f69ab096797fc626487610cab9acdcba26f
+
+NO_ARCH= yes
+NO_BUILD= yes
+
+PLIST_FILES= bin/mergify
+PORTDOCS= README.md
+
+OPTIONS_DEFINE= DOCS
+
+do-install:
+ ${INSTALL_SCRIPT} ${WRKSRC}/mergify ${STAGEDIR}${PREFIX}/bin
+
+do-install-DOCS-on:
+ @${MKDIR} ${STAGEDIR}${DOCSDIR}
+ ${INSTALL_DATA} ${WRKSRC}/README.md ${STAGEDIR}${DOCSDIR}
+
+.include <bsd.port.mk>
Added: head/devel/mergify/distinfo
==============================================================================
--- /dev/null 00:00:00 1970 (empty, because file is newly added)
+++ head/devel/mergify/distinfo Mon Mar 12 06:58:02 2018 (r464225)
@@ -0,0 +1,3 @@
+TIMESTAMP = 1520837648
+SHA256 (brooksdavis-mergify-g20170106-02519f69ab096797fc626487610cab9acdcba26f_GH0.tar.gz) = e9904e0d8556b30d1748ecd84ce8c209b236a5f3c2315847c6ce2f8f28477809
+SIZE (brooksdavis-mergify-g20170106-02519f69ab096797fc626487610cab9acdcba26f_GH0.tar.gz) = 3983
Added: head/devel/mergify/pkg-descr
==============================================================================
--- /dev/null 00:00:00 1970 (empty, because file is newly added)
+++ head/devel/mergify/pkg-descr Mon Mar 12 06:58:02 2018 (r464225)
@@ -0,0 +1,7 @@
+Mergify is a tool to merge changes from a branch one commit at a time.
+This is most useful when merging changes to a highly diverged fork
+of a project.
+
+It only supports Git.
+
+WWW: https://github.com/brooksdavis/mergify
More information about the svn-ports-all
mailing list